**Q: How do we archive the cold storage buckets in Frostbin?**

Once a quarter, run the archiver job against the `glacier-tier` buckets and wait for the manifest to settle — usually an hour. Don't delete anything until the checksum pass finishes. If the vault ever locks you out mid-archive, you'll need the recovery passphrase below.

unlock words, fafog-yagap: julvan-rusix-rusdor-quenath-drumir-wenir-sileth-julael-aldion-julael-frador-giliel-tameth-ulador

**Ticket VND-3318 — Restock planner double-counts slot capacity**

In the Pellmont restock planner, `planRoute()` adds a machine's reserve tray to both the demand forecast and the on-hand inventory, so the Copperline depot run last Tuesday shipped roughly 40% fewer snack units than needed. Suspect the merge in `trayAggregator.ts`; please check the loop bounds carefully before approving a fix. The failing build is identified below.

session token of kahog-bahif = htk9_f63daec35

**Q: Why is the waveform preview blank in Soundloom?**

The preview renders only after the ingest worker finishes peak extraction. Large uploads can take two minutes. Check the job status panel first. If the job shows "done" but the preview stays blank, clear the asset cache and reload. Still broken? Send the asset ID to the media pipeline team.

billing contact of tajeg-yagag = wenmir_casix@zemvarworks.internal

## Deep-Link Routing (Trailhop app)

All deep links resolve through the Waypost router service. Unrecognized paths fall back to the home screen — silently, so check router logs, not crash reports. Config lives in `routes.yaml`; changes deploy within five minutes. On-call owns outages only; broken individual links go to the owning feature team. Routing table corruption is a page-worthy incident. Escalations and questions go here.

escalation mailbox, kagef-kawef: frador_zorix@tolvaqlabs.internal